#728aa4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#728aa4 is composed of 44.7% red, 54.1%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.5% cyan, 15.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 211.2 degrees, a saturation of 21.6% and a lightness of 54.5%. #728aa4 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ffff with #001549.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#728aa4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f5f7f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#728aa4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848b92 is the less saturated color, while #1986fd is the most saturated one.
